Calliopsis (Nomadopsis) puellae (Cockerell, 1933) View in CoL

[ Holotype: AMNH; ♀ Borrego , San Diego Co., California, US; April 3, 1932]

This species occurs in the southwestern USA and northwestern Mexico ( Rozen 1958) and specializes on pollen from plants in a broad range of genera in the family Asteraceae ( Fowler 2020) . BBSL reports digitized records from the Magdalena Plains ( GBIF 2023). Additionally, we identified four specimens captured in the Central Desert in March 2014 (1 ♀; CNIN), March 1973 (2 ♂) and April 1973 (1 ♀; EMEC). The BBPT collected Calliopsis puellae in La Rumorosa within the Baja California Mountains in May 2022 (3 ♂, 1 ♀), and the Succulent Coastal Matorral in April 2023 (6 ♀; MABC). See fig. 30.
